Understanding the Impacts of Climate Change on Cities
The first step in designing resilient cities is to understand the impacts of climate change on urban environments. This program provides students with a comprehensive overview of the science behind climate change, as well as its social, economic, and environmental implications. Through case studies and real-world examples, students gain a deeper understanding of the ways in which climate change affects cities, from more frequent natural disasters to increased urban heat islands.
With this foundation, students can begin to develop strategies for mitigating and adapting to the impacts of climate change. This includes designing green infrastructure, such as parks and green roofs, to reduce urban heat islands and manage stormwater runoff. Students also learn about innovative technologies and materials that can be used to create more sustainable and resilient buildings.
Designing Resilient Urban Systems
A key component of the program is the focus on designing resilient urban systems. This includes not only the physical infrastructure of cities, but also the social and economic systems that support them. Students learn about the importance of community engagement and participation in urban planning, as well as the need for inclusive and equitable design solutions.
Through hands-on projects and collaborations with real-world clients, students gain experience in designing and implementing resilient urban systems. This includes developing green infrastructure plans, creating sustainable transportation systems, and designing public spaces that promote social cohesion and community resilience.
